The Methyl Di-p-phenylene Isocyanate (MDI) market is undergoing a significant transformation driven by stringent safety regulations and a growing demand for high-performance, yet safer, chemical building blocks. As a key component in polyurethane production, MDI finds extensive applications across industries such as construction, automotive, and appliances. However, its handling requires specialized expertise and stringent safety protocols. This dynamic is driving innovation in the MDI market, pushing manufacturers to develop safer handling procedures, alternative formulations, and sustainable production practices, ultimately shaping a future where performance and safety go hand in hand.

Forces Driving Future Market Expansion

Polyurethane Demand Fuels Growth

The MDI market is expected to witness significant growth, propelled by the robust demand for polyurethane across various industries. Polyurethane, renowned for its versatility and durability, finds applications in insulation, coatings, adhesives, sealants, and elastomers. As industries like construction, automotive, and furniture continue to grow, the demand for MDI, a crucial component in polyurethane production, is expected to rise concurrently.

Innovation in MDI Derivatives Presents Opportunities

The MDI market is not just about the core product but also about innovation in derivatives. Modified MDI variants, prepolymers, and blends with enhanced properties like reduced volatility, lower toxicity, and improved processability are gaining traction. This constant innovation is expanding the application scope of MDI, catering to niche industry demands and driving market growth.

Competitive Landscape

The MDI market is characterized by a handful of global players controlling a significant portion of the market share. These companies are focusing on strategic initiatives to maintain their dominance and adapt to the evolving market dynamics

Vertical Integration for Supply Chain Security

Leading MDI manufacturers are pursuing vertical integration strategies to secure their supply of raw materials and ensure stable production. This involves investing in upstream production facilities for key precursors, reducing their reliance on external suppliers, and mitigating risks associated with price volatility.

Global Expansion to Meet Regional Demand

To capitalize on the growing demand for MDI, particularly in emerging economies, major players are expanding their production capacities globally. This strategic expansion enables them to cater to regional demands efficiently, reduce transportation costs, and strengthen their market presence.
